    Those of you of a certain age remember "Lurch" from the Addams family TV shows and movies. The hulking lug with growly voice. I now use that term to describe any muscular or hulky looking woman who hangs in the background of bad guys or female lugs who get punched out by the hero. Unfortunately this is what's happened to Rampage, who in Superman #686 is portrayed as a Frankenstein D-Lister (Not even on the C-List anymore?) who grunts growls and quickly get p'wned by Mon-El. Not sure when it was decided she'd go all villian, but her "Lurch" status may be a few steps from being killed off in yet another "crisis" in a few years. There's a new female Blockbuster in issue #689 shown in a one page beat down, but Blockbuster was always a third rate hulk so the sex change isn't much more interesting. Unfortunately, I haven't replaced my scanner, so if anyone cares, you could post images here. Too bad about Rampage though. They could have made her a B-List support character like She Hulk.
